Abode Property Management is Hiring a Maintenance Tech II Near Castro Valley, CA

Abode, one of the largest and effective nonprofits working to end homelessness in the Bay Area, is seeking a Maintenance Tech IIfor our programs in Alameda County. 

About The Role: The Maintenance Technician II and must be able to perform highly skilled and specialized contractor work. This position will organize, coordinate and manage the overall maintenance program of a newly constructed community to include the property condition and appearance, timely work order service, quality make- ready/ turnover of units, knowledge of safety procedures and practices and cost effective inventory control of the property. Must have knowledge of property management software (Yardi) and Microsoft Office. Required to be “on call” 24 hours and/ or on- call rotation.

How You Make An Impact:

  • Diagnose and perform major, minor and routine maintenance/repair in a timely and professional manner according to housing quality standards
  • Assure all service requests are completed on a daily basis.
  • Follow up on completed service requests to ensure satisfaction.
  • Follow up on incomplete service requests or after hours/ emergency calls.
  • Perform effective emergency maintenance (after hours calls) as required.
  • Inspect vacated units and complete the make ready checklist.
  • Perform routine make ready duties.
  • Inform site manager of needed service or repairs to units.
  • Inspect the exterior of the property and perform common area upkeep on a daily basis.
  • Complete or oversee the preventative maintenance schedule of the property and keep accurate records.
  • Maintain shop appearance, equipment and parts inventory using Microsoft Office.
  • Promote good public relations with residents, coworkers, external partners and outside agencies with a great “people” attitude and resident trust.
  • Demonstrate initiative, personal awareness, professionalism, integrity, and exercise confidentiality in all areas of performance.
  • Understand, apply, and comply with all company standards.
  • Responsible for performing or coordinating with outside vendors, ensuring that work is performed safely and to performance specifications, ensuring all product warranties are maintained.
  • Accurately report and update property management software (Yardi) for work orders and update management and superiors of the daily repair and renovation of apartments.
  • Other duties and projects as assigned.

How You Meet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ma.
  • 3-5 years’ experience in Unit Turnover or Residential Maintenance.
  • Strong communication skills in English both verbally and in writing.
  • Experience and advanced knowledge of plumbing, electrical, and carpentry.
  • Experience in repairing sheetrock, door frames, door Locks, and cabinetry.
  • Experience in replacing unit plumbing.
  • Experience with a variety of hand/ power tools.
  • Experience in troubleshooting a wide variety of apartment related problems including appliances and minor electrical/ mechanical issues.
  • Experience with working both independently and at times under the direction of facility collaborators.
  • Experience with quality control, health and safety regulations as they pertain to performing repairs
  • Reliable Transportation, valid and current CA Driver’s License and Insurance are required.
